Typical Car Locking Issues and How a Local Locksmith Can Help
Lost or Stolen Car Keys
- Problem: Losing car keys can be a demanding and bothersome experience. It can leave you stranded and susceptible to theft.
- Solution: A local locksmith can develop a brand-new set of keys based on your car's make, design, and year. They can also program new electronic keys if your car locksmiths near me utilizes a transponder or chip key.
Locked Out of Your Car
- Issue: Accidentally locking your type in the car can be a frustrating scenario, especially if you require to get someplace quickly.
- Solution: A locksmith can rapidly and efficiently open your car without triggering damage to the vehicle. They utilize specialized tools and methods to gain entry securely.
Jammed Ignition
- Issue: A jammed ignition can avoid your car from starting, leaving you stranded.
- Service: A locksmith can detect the issue and either repair or replace the ignition lock cylinder. They can also offer suggestions to prevent future jams.
Broken Car Locks
- Issue: Damaged car locks can jeopardize the security of your vehicle and make it tough to lock or open the doors.
- Solution: A locksmith can replace broken locks and rekey your car to guarantee that all locks are integrated and protected.
Keyless Entry System Malfunctions
- Issue: Modern automobiles typically include keyless entry systems, which can malfunction due to battery issues or signal disturbance.
- Service: A locksmith can fix and repair keyless entry systems, guaranteeing they operate correctly.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How much does it cost to get a new car key made by a locksmith?
- A1: The expense can differ depending on the type of key and the intricacy of the car's locking system. Typically, a simple key duplication can cost in between ₤ 20 and ₤ 50, while a transponder key programming can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 200.
Q2: Can a locksmith unlock my car without harming it?
- A2: Yes, professional locksmith professionals are trained to use non-destructive techniques to unlock vehicles. They use specialized tools to get entry without triggering any damage to the vehicle.
Q3: Do I need to stay with my car key locksmith near me while the locksmith works?
- A3: It is typically advised to remain with your car while the locksmith works, specifically if the problem involves keys or locks. This ensures that you are present to authorize the work and validate that everything is done correctly.
Q4: How long does it take for a locksmith to get here?
- A4: The response time can differ, but many local locksmith professionals provide 30-minute to 1-hour reaction times. If you require instant help, look for a locksmith who offers emergency locksmith for car situation services.
Q5: Can a locksmith replace my car's ignition key?
- A5: Yes, a locksmith can replace your car's ignition key. They can likewise rekey your ignition lock cylinder to guarantee that it matches the brand-new key.
Q6: Are locksmiths legally allowed to work on car locks?
- A6: Yes, certified locksmiths are lawfully enabled to work on car locks. They need to comply with strict policies and requirements to make sure the safety and security of your vehicle.
Q7: What should I do if my car key breaks inside the lock?
- A7: If your key breaks inside the lock, do not try to eliminate it yourself. Contact an expert locksmith who has the tools and knowledge to extract the broken key without damaging the lock.
